> broken screen sharing
Both work perfectly here with pipewire installed. I can do screen recording, and share my screen in video meetings in Firefox.
> No proper global keyboard shortcut
System-wide keyboard shortcuts already work, through the desktop. The ability for an arbitrary application to request a global keybinding is in progress and expected to become available soon.
> No push to talk support
Completely valid; that's the near-future global keybinding support mentioned in the previous point.
> Several problems with multiple screens
Such as? Reported bug URLs?
For the record, there are other known issues with Wayland, and they're being worked on; nobody's claiming Wayland is perfect at this point, just that the solution is to fix it rather than assuming it's doomed because it doesn't do some specific thing.
> A proper refactor of X11 should have been the way to go and there should had been X12 with modern technologies
Wayland is X12; it's designed and endorsed by the folks who worked on X11.
